Richo set to join 300 club
richmondfc.com.au
By Tony Greenberg
Mon 11 August, 2008
Richmond champion Matthew Richardson will qualify for automatic AFL life membership on Sunday when he lines up against Hawthorn in the Round 20 clash at the MCG.
It will be the 300th official game for Richardson since his league debut with the Tigers in 1993. He currently has played 273 premiership matches, along with 20 pre-season games, four State-of-Origin matches, and two International Rules matches.
‘Richo’ becomes just the seventh player to achieve this milestone exclusively with Richmond.
The other Tiger members of the AFL’s 300-game club are:
- Kevin Bartlett – 434
- Wayne Campbell – 330
- Jack Dyer – 326
- Dale Weightman – 317
- Matthew Knights – 309
- Jack Titus – 305
Richo also will join Dale Weightman in equal seventh place on Richmond’s all-time games list when he makes his 274th appearances for the Tigers, in Sunday’s match against the Hawks.
